Brake lights won't work, however the upper brake light works fine. All other lights work properly. Replaced bulbs, checked fuses and they're all good. Don't know if one bad socket could cause both lower brake lights to not work. Any help or ideas would be appreciated.

I've changed the brake pedal switch, so it's not that, and the bulb socket is getting power when you turn on the headlights. Also, when you fiddle with the hazard light button on the steering column the brake lights flicker. Any ideas?

I am having the exact same issue w/ my 01 grand prix. Mine progressed the same to the point where the top light quit too. From what I can see the brake signal feeds through the turn signal switch (the two signals control the same filament). I've got the turn signal swith out and will test tonight...

Fixed the problem. I took some contact cleaner and sprayed the switch like crazy. Then worked the turn indicator and 4 way flasher about a dozen times. I also had to mess around with the connector on the brake pedal switch, seems like the connection was bad there too.

I'll have to keep an eye on it but seems ok for now. Your issue sound the same, get some zero residue electical contact cleaner (MG Chemicals etc.) and work the 4 way button a few times, the problem might go away.
